The Crazy Paperchase

The crazy paperchase was on!  I checked online and found out that the Secretary of State office was closed on the 26th :-(. That delayed my plans a day, but I was still hopeful that I could get everything to our agency in order to be Dossier to China (DTC) by January 4th. I ended up spending the night at a friend's house in Austin on the 26th. I was at the Secretary of State's office at 7:55 a.m. All the documents were certified successfully. I then stopped at a Fed Ex/Kinko's and made copies. Next. I drove to Houston to the Chinese Consulate. I got there during their lunch closure, so I had to wait a bit. I found this fantastic Mexican food restaurant around the corner. This was right next to a copy place. I was really glad to find the copy place because I would be needing it to copy documents after the consulate was done with them. I went back to the consulate to turn in my documents for authentication. This was super stressful. I had heard how picky they can be about the documents. The woman at the counter carefully scrutinized my stack 3 times!!!  I thought I was going to pass out. She accepted them all and told me to come back for pickup on January 2nd. I made it back home by 7. The boys hopped in the car and we headed to Amarillo to spend a few days with my family. Luckily, Chase was able to do some of that driving. I was exhausted.

On the 2nd, I got up and headed back to Houston. All documents were picked up successfully. I made the copies and put together the complete dossier packet.  Then sent it by Fed Ex for arrival to the agency on the 3rd, praying that I made no mistakes. The agency emailed me the next day to let me know that everything looked good and we would be DTC on January 4th. Success!!!!

Next is the wait for our Log In Date (LID). After we have this date, then we will be eligible to be matched. The new list is set to come out on Monday the 21st. Most families who are open to the same type of needs that we are open to do not get a referral their first month.  I emailed our agency on Tuesday, January 15th to see if we had our LID yet. The agency called me on Wednesday night and let me know that our LID is January 10th.
